NASA is currently channeling its impressive $25 billion budget towards an ambitious return to the moon via the Artemis program, a mission that first took flight during the early days of the Trump administration. The torchbearer for this celestial adventure is favored to be Jared Isaacman, an entrepreneur closely associated with Elon Musk. While his role isn’t official until Senate approval comes through, Trump’s endorsement speaks volumes about his potential leadership, stating that Isaacman will “drive NASA’s mission of discovery and inspiration,” pushing towards monumental strides in space science and exploration.
Isaacman, the dynamic CEO of Shift4 Payments, made headlines earlier when he became the first private citizen to conduct a spacewalk. His space credentials are further bolstered by his participation in two private space missions. Beyond the stars, his career trajectory includes founding Draken International, which boasts the largest private fleet of retired military tactical jet aircraft. With an estimated net worth of nearly $2 billion, Isaacman brings a unique entrepreneurial spirit to the space agency.
Under Isaacman’s potential leadership, NASA’s horizons could expand beyond lunar missions. He envisions unlocking vast prospects in areas like manufacturing, biotechnology, and mining, while also exploring novel energy sources. This forward-thinking approach aligns seamlessly with SpaceX’s hardware capabilities, positioning Musk’s company as a key collaborator alongside NASA’s projects.
